What is financial services market research?

Financial services market research refers to the systematic gathering, recording, and analysis of quantitative and qualitative data about issues related to the financial services sector.

This research provides insights into market trends, customer behavior, competitive intelligence, and economic shifts. It’s a critical tool for decision-makers in banks, insurance companies, investment firms, and other financial institutions.

The financial services sector is highly competitive and rapidly evolving, driven by factors such as technological innovation, regulatory changes, and shifts in consumer expectations. Therefore, an in-depth understanding of the market becomes crucial for companies to maintain their competitive edge, identify new opportunities, and mitigate risks.

Market research in this sector broadly covers areas such as customer satisfaction, brand health, product development, pricing strategies, and market segmentation. It can help financial institutions understand who their customers are, what they want, and how their needs are changing. Customer satisfaction surveys, for example, can provide insights into what customers think about a company’s products, services, and overall customer experience.

  • Brand health research can help assess a company’s reputation in the market, measure brand awareness, and monitor brand perception over time. Findings from this research can guide companies in shaping their brand strategies and communication.
  • Product development research helps identify unmet customer needs and preferences, thereby guiding the development and improvement of products and services. It can also include testing product concepts and gauging potential market acceptance before a full-scale launch.
  • Pricing strategy research can help understand the optimum price point for products or services, considering factors like customer willingness to pay, competitor pricing, and market conditions.
  • Finally, market segmentation research can help identify distinct groups within a market based on various factors such as demographic, behavioral, and psychographic characteristics. This can enable financial institutions to tailor their products, services, and marketing efforts to specific segments effectively.

While financial services market research can provide valuable insights, it also presents unique challenges. Issues like data privacy and security are paramount in this industry. Therefore, it’s critical to conduct this research ethically and responsibly, ensuring full compliance with relevant regulations and standards.
